Registered dietitians assist plan nutrition programs for Healthy Flow Blood support individuals in various settings. They often work with patients in health care amenities, circulation booster supplement designing nutrition plans to deal with and forestall diseases. For example, dietitians might train a patient with diabetes find out how to manage Healthy Flow Blood sugar levels by consuming the right sorts and quantities of carbohydrates. Dietitians can also work in nursing houses, colleges, and private practices. To change into a registered dietitian, one must earn at the very least a bachelor’s diploma in dietetics, nutrition, food technology, or a associated area. As well as, registered dietitians must full a supervised internship program and go a national examination. Those who pursue careers in dietetics take programs in nutrition, chemistry, Healthy Flow Blood biochemistry, biology, microbiology, and circulation booster supplement human physiology. Dietitians must develop into specialists in the chemistry and physiology (biological capabilities) of food (proteins, carbohydrates, circulation booster supplement and fats).

The presence of F2,6BP activates PFK-1 and circulation booster supplement stimulates glycolysis, whereas concurrently inhibiting FBPase-1, even in the absence of AMP. The effects of AMP and F2,6BP on FBPase-1 are synergistic. The cellular focus of F2,6BP is regulated by the steadiness between its synthesis and degradation. These two enzymatic actions reside on a single bifunctional protein, typically known as the PFK-2/FBPase-2 tandem enzyme. In the liver, the stability of those two functions is hormonally regulated. After binding to its specific membrane receptors, glucagon stimulates adenylate cyclase (EC 4.6.1.1) to synthesize 3′,5′-cyclic adenosine monophosphate (cAMP). PKA catalyzes the phosphorylation of a specific serine residue (Ser32) on the bifunctional enzyme PFK-2/FBPase-2, utilizing one molecule of ATP. Phosphorylation increases the enzyme’s fructose 2,6-bisphosphatase exercise whereas lowering its phosphofructokinase-2 exercise. This shift is partly due to a rise within the Km for fructose 6-phosphate, which reduces the enzyme’s affinity for its substrate. Because of this, the intracellular concentration of fructose 2,6-bisphosphate decreases.
